# MySQL中的Where拼接条件详解 在MySQL数据库中,`WHERE`子句用于过滤查询结果。通过在`WHERE`子句中添加条件,可以让我们从表中检索出符合特定条件的数据。在实际应用中,我们常常需要动态拼接查询条件,以实现灵活的查询操作。 ## Where子句的基本用法 在MySQL中,`WHERE`子句通常与`SELECT`、`UPDATE`、`DELETE`等语句一起使用。其中`S
原创 2024-07-10 06:37:19
42阅读
# MySQL拼接where条件详解 在MySQL数据库中,拼接where条件是一个常见的操作。通常我们需要根据不同的条件来筛选数据库中的数据,而拼接where条件就是实现这一目的的重要方法。本文将介绍如何在MySQL中拼接where条件,并通过示例代码来演示具体操作步骤。 ## 什么是拼接where条件 在MySQL中,where条件用于筛选符合特定条件的数据。拼接where条件就是将多个
原创 2024-07-03 04:23:29
98阅读
最近在做一个动态拼接where条件的查询,大概想到了以下几种方法:1、代码内拼接查询条件,sql也是写在代码内的。2、代码内拼接查询条件,sql写在存储过程内,将 where条件作为一个字符串传入存储过程。(这种需要在代码内过滤sql注入的问题)3、查询条件拼接放到存储过程内,在存储过程内对查询条件值进行参数化。 第一种:  不再书写 第二种:第1步,先拼接where查询条件
转载 2023-10-18 14:15:51
1139阅读
## 动态拼接MySQL的WHERE条件 ### 引言 MySQL是一个常用的关系型数据库,用于存储和管理大量的数据。在很多开发场景中,我们需要根据不同的条件来查询数据库中的数据。使用MySQL的`WHERE`子句可以方便地实现这一需求。本文将介绍如何在MySQL中动态拼接`WHERE`条件。 ### 流程图 下面是整个流程的流程图: ```mermaid flowchart TD
原创 2024-02-02 12:01:27
125阅读
# 使用MySQL WHERE拼接查询条件的步骤 作为一名经验丰富的开发者,我将教你如何使用MySQL的WHERE子句来拼接查询条件。下面是整个流程的步骤和代码示例。 ## 步骤 1. **连接到数据库** 首先,你需要使用合适的数据库连接库连接到你的MySQL数据库。例如,使用Python的`pymysql`库,你可以使用以下代码连接到数据库: ```python i
原创 2024-01-26 17:22:56
55阅读
# MySQL WHERE多个条件拼接 在MySQL中,我们经常需要使用WHERE子句来过滤查询结果。当我们需要同时满足多个条件时,可以使用多个WHERE子句进行拼接。本文将介绍如何在MySQL中使用多个条件进行拼接,并提供相关代码示例。 ## 1. WHERE子句简介 在MySQL中,WHERE子句用于指定一个过滤条件,以限制从表中检索数据的行数。它可以使用比较运算符、逻辑运算符和通配符来
原创 2024-01-30 11:03:11
444阅读
MySQL使用WHERE命令来限定数据查询条件。语法:SELECT 属性1,属性2 FROM 表名 WHERE 条件1 OR 条件2 AND 条件3说明:WHERE同样适用于UPDATE、DELETE等命令;            使用OR、AND实现多限制条件下的数据查询;where执行顺序是从左往右执行的,在数据量小的时候不用考虑,但
转载 2018-01-31 11:27:00
357阅读
(1) ibatis xml配置:下面的写法只是简单的转义 namelike '%$name$%' (2) 这时会导致sql注入问题,比如参数name传进一个单引号“'”,生成的sql语句会是:name like '%'%' (3) 解决方法是利用字符串连接的方式来构成sql语句 name like
转载 2018-04-22 18:16:00
368阅读
2评论
where语句的查询
转载 2018-03-30 17:13:47
2460阅读
select substr(xoq.item,2,5) modelfrom xwp_out_quantity xoqwhere xoq.vendor='&s_vendor'and (case when xoq.vendor='220010' then substr(x
转载 2022-04-15 17:55:28
781阅读
select substr(xoq.item,2,5) modelfrom xwp_out_quantity xoqwhere xoq.vendor='&s_vendor'and (case when xoq.vendor='220010' then substr(x
转载 2021-07-26 17:37:35
1865阅读
MySQL 查询语句执行顺序以及On与Where条件过滤的区别的MySQL查询语句的执行顺序和区别的On和Where条件过滤,Mysql中每个条件的执行顺序的处理。下面是一段MySQL 查询语句代码:选择DISTINCT字段列表从左表连接模式JOIN右表接通连接条件哪里过滤条件GROUPBY分组字段具有包含条件ORDERBY排序方法LIMIT行数[,偏移量行数]的伪代码包括连接、过滤、分组、排序等
转载 2024-02-03 10:32:02
57阅读
# 使用MySQL条件判断实现动态查询 在数据库开发中,我们常常需要根据不同的条件来查询数据。在MySQL中,我们可以通过 `WHERE` 子句来添加查询条件。而当需要根据多种条件进行筛选时,尤其是有些条件可能为空(即用户未提供时),我们可以运用动态SQL技术来实现。 ## 1. 理解动态查询 动态查询允许我们根据实际输入情况拼接SQL条件,从而更灵活地进行数据筛选。例如,我们可以根据用户输
原创 2024-09-23 05:02:30
68阅读
# Java动态拼接SQL Select语句的where条件 在Java开发中,操作数据库的需求十分普遍,使用SQL语句对数据库进行增删改查是一项常见工作。在进行查询时,特别是当查询条件不确定时,动态拼接SQL语句的功能显得尤为重要。本文将介绍如何在Java中动态拼接SQL `SELECT` 语句的 `WHERE` 条件,并给出相关代码示例。 ## 为何需要动态拼接? 在许多情况下,你可能会
原创 2024-08-14 08:08:49
74阅读
# Java 中 WHERE拼接多个条件的实现 在 Java 应用程序中,构建 SQL 查询以从数据库中检索数据时,我们经常需要在 WHERE 子句中拼接多个条件。这种技术在数据库交互中非常常用,获得精确的数据结果至关重要。在本文中,我将为你介绍实现这一目标的整个流程,并提供示例代码和详细的解释。 ## 流程概述 我们将通过以下步骤来实现多条件拼接: | 步骤
原创 8月前
47阅读
# MySQL WHERE条件根据判断进行拼接 ## 介绍 在使用MySQL进行数据库查询时,我们经常需要根据不同的条件拼接查询语句的WHERE条件。这是一个非常常见的需求,本文将介绍如何在MySQL中实现根据判断进行WHERE条件拼接的方法。 ## 流程概述 下面是整个过程的流程图: ```mermaid sequenceDiagram participant 小白 p
原创 2023-09-12 14:11:47
381阅读
# 拼接MySQL中的WHERE条件字符串 在使用MySQL查询时,我们经常需要根据不同的条件来筛选数据,这时就需要拼接WHERE条件字符串。在MySQL中,WHERE条件字符串可以通过拼接来实现,从而实现动态查询。 ## WHERE条件拼接的基本原理 在MySQL中,WHERE条件通常由多个条件组成,每个条件之间使用逻辑运算符(如AND、OR)连接。当需要动态生成WHERE条件时,我们可以
原创 2024-03-10 04:35:31
185阅读
MySQL是一种广泛使用的关系型数据库管理系统,其where查询条件是SQL语句中非常重要的一部分。在实际应用中,我们经常需要根据不同的条件来查询数据库中的数据,因此灵活拼接where条件是非常重要的。 在MySQL中,where查询条件通常由多个条件组合而成,可以使用逻辑运算符(如AND、OR)来连接多个条件。在拼接where条件时,我们可以利用字符串拼接的方式来生成动态的查询条件。以下是一个
原创 2024-05-04 03:40:57
131阅读
# MySQL WHERE条件字符串拼接 ## 介绍 在MySQL中,WHERE条件用于过滤出满足指定条件的数据,以实现更精确的查询。通过拼接WHERE条件字符串,可以动态生成条件,对查询结果进行更加灵活的控制。本文将介绍如何在MySQL中拼接WHERE条件字符串,并提供相关代码示例。 ## 拼接WHERE条件字符串的方法 ### 1. 直接拼接字符串 最简单的方法是直接拼接WHERE
原创 2023-08-03 12:01:20
1075阅读
# MySQL如何实现动态拼接WHERE条件 在开发中,我们经常会遇到需要根据不同的条件拼接SQL查询语句的情况。MySQL作为一种非常流行的关系型数据库,提供了一些方法来实现动态拼接WHERE条件。本文将介绍一种常见的方法,并通过一个实际问题来演示如何应用这种方法。 ## 实际问题 假设我们有一个名为`products`的数据库表,其中存储了一些商品的信息,包括`id`、`name`、`
原创 2023-11-07 12:28:37
438阅读
  • 1
  • 2
  • 3
  • 4
  • 5